Unleashing the Power of Insight: A Comprehensive Guide to Creating and Interpreting Sankey Diagrams
Sankey diagrams, a type of flow diagram that highlights intensity-based relationships such as energy, money, or people, are increasingly becoming a versatile tool in data visualization. Their ability to display the passage or change of quantities in a visually digestible format makes them a potent analytical tool across sectors, including economics, energy, environmental science, and business. This article aims to provide a comprehensive guide on how to create effective Sankey diagrams and interpret them to derive meaningful insights.
**Understanding Sankey Diagrams**
Sankey diagrams are distinguished by their use of arrows (or bands) to represent flows, with the thickness of the arrows indicating the magnitude of the flow. These diagrams typically begin with a horizontal input or starting point, are followed by several junctions (nodes) where flows split and merge, and terminate with an output, much like a river running from a source to the sea. The diagrams can be directed, showing the flow’s direction, or undirected, when the data does not specify a flow direction.
**Creating Sankey Diagrams**
Creating Sankey diagrams involves several key steps:
1. **Data Collection**: Gather the flow data including origin, destination, and the magnitude of each flow. The data must be structured in a format that easily enables calculation or counting of flows from each origin to each destination.
2. **Data Preparation**: Clean and prepare the data. This stage often includes converting the data to the appropriate format, handling missing values, and calculating flow intensities that correspond to the thickness of the arrows in the diagram.
3. **Configuration of the Diagram**: Use a data visualization tool that supports Sankey diagrams. Popular tools include Python’s Matplotlib, Plotly for web-based applications, and libraries like Gephi or Tableau for more interactive experiences. The configuration process allows you to define the labels for nodes, customize the appearance of the nodes and bands, and set the layout algorithm to optimize the display of flows.
4. **Design Customization**: Adjust the colors, labels, and tooltips to enhance readability and provide context. This will make it easier for viewers to interpret the data, identifying key patterns and insights.
5. **Review and Iterate**: Once the diagram is created, it’s essential to review it for clarity and coherence. Feedback from colleagues or target audiences can uncover areas for improvement or suggest additional insights that may not have been considered initially.
**Interpreting Sankey Diagrams**
Interpreting Sankey diagrams effectively is crucial to understanding the data being presented. Here are some key aspects to consider:
1. **Identify the Flow Patterns**: Look for trends in the flow, such as the most significant outflows from or inflows to specific nodes. Highlighting these could indicate areas of interest, such as major sources or sinks in energy consumption or economic transactions.
2. **Analyze the Node Importance**: Examine the magnitude of node sizes to understand which entities are significant contributors or recipients in the flow network. High node sizes indicate nodes with a substantial impact on the diagram.
3. **Examine the Thickness of the Bands**: The thickness of the bands is a key indicator of the flow’s intensity. Larger bands represent higher volumes of flow, aiding in prioritizing data for further investigation.
4. **Look for Bottlenecks**: Points with unusually thick and long bands, compared to their neighbors, may indicate potential constraints or bottlenecks in the flow system. Investigating these can help identify inefficiencies or pinch points.
5. **Consider Directionality**: Understand the direction of the flows, especially when dealing with directed Sankey diagrams. This can reveal directional trends, preferences, or policies that influence the flow distribution.
6. **Identify Intersections**: Intersection points (nodes) where flows meet can provide insights into key strategic points or pivotal decision-making areas within the system.
**Conclusion**
Sankey diagrams are a potent tool for visualizing flow dynamics in diverse fields. By carefully creating and interpreting these diagrams, one can uncover valuable insights into the movement and distribution of resources or entities, thereby enhancing decision-making processes across numerous industries. Whether in managing energy systems, analyzing financial transactions, or strategizing business operations, Sankey diagrams serve as a bridge between complex data and actionable insights.